Home
last modified time | relevance | path

Searched refs:concurrent (Results 1 – 17 of 17) sorted by relevance

/art/test/523-checker-can-throw-regression/src/
DMain.java21 import java.util.concurrent.Callable;
22 import java.util.concurrent.Executors;
23 import java.util.concurrent.ExecutorService;
24 import java.util.concurrent.Future;
25 import java.util.concurrent.TimeUnit;
26 import java.util.concurrent.CancellationException;
27 import java.util.concurrent.TimeoutException;
/art/test/522-checker-regression-monitor-exit/src/
DMain.java21 import java.util.concurrent.Callable;
22 import java.util.concurrent.Executors;
23 import java.util.concurrent.ExecutorService;
24 import java.util.concurrent.Future;
25 import java.util.concurrent.TimeUnit;
26 import java.util.concurrent.CancellationException;
27 import java.util.concurrent.TimeoutException;
/art/runtime/gc/
Dreference_processor.cc119 void ReferenceProcessor::ProcessReferences(bool concurrent, TimingLogger* timings, in ProcessReferences() argument
122 TimingLogger::ScopedTiming t(concurrent ? __FUNCTION__ : "(Paused)ProcessReferences", timings); in ProcessReferences()
128 CHECK_EQ(SlowPathEnabled(), concurrent) << "Slow path must be enabled iff concurrent"; in ProcessReferences()
131 CHECK_EQ(!self->GetWeakRefAccessEnabled(), concurrent); in ProcessReferences()
136 TimingLogger::ScopedTiming split(concurrent ? "ForwardSoftReferences" : in ProcessReferences()
138 if (concurrent) { in ProcessReferences()
145 if (concurrent) { in ProcessReferences()
153 TimingLogger::ScopedTiming t2(concurrent ? "EnqueueFinalizerReferences" : in ProcessReferences()
155 if (concurrent) { in ProcessReferences()
161 if (concurrent) { in ProcessReferences()
[all …]
Dreference_processor.h49 void ProcessReferences(bool concurrent, TimingLogger* timings, bool clear_soft_references,
Dheap.cc578 const bool concurrent = i != 0; in Heap() local
579 if ((MayUseCollector(kCollectorTypeCMS) && concurrent) || in Heap()
580 (MayUseCollector(kCollectorTypeMS) && !concurrent)) { in Heap()
581 garbage_collectors_.push_back(new collector::MarkSweep(this, concurrent)); in Heap()
582 garbage_collectors_.push_back(new collector::PartialMarkSweep(this, concurrent)); in Heap()
583 garbage_collectors_.push_back(new collector::StickyMarkSweep(this, concurrent)); in Heap()
/art/test/114-ParallelGC/src/
DMain.java19 import java.util.concurrent.atomic.AtomicInteger;
20 import java.util.concurrent.CyclicBarrier;
100 startBarrier.await(TIMEOUT_VALUE, java.util.concurrent.TimeUnit.MINUTES); in work()
/art/tools/
Dlibcore_failures_concurrent_collector.txt2 * This file contains expectations for ART's buildbot's concurrent collector
14 description: "Assertion failing on the concurrent collector configuration.",
/art/test/123-compiler-regressions-mt/src/
DMain.java17 import java.util.concurrent.*;
18 import java.util.concurrent.atomic.AtomicLong;
/art/test/096-array-copy-concurrent-gc/
Dinfo.txt2 the concurrent gc.
/art/test/102-concurrent-gc/
Dinfo.txt2 concurrent GC should locate the "hidden" objects through a write-barrier.
/art/test/030-bad-finalizer/
Dinfo.txt5 java.util.concurrent.TimeoutException
/art/tools/ahat/src/
DMain.java25 import java.util.concurrent.Executors;
/art/tools/dexfuzz/src/dexfuzz/
DStreamConsumer.java25 import java.util.concurrent.Semaphore;
/art/test/545-tracing-and-jit/src/
DMain.java20 import java.util.concurrent.ConcurrentSkipListMap;
/art/test/004-checker-UnsafeTest18/src/
DMain.java18 import java.util.concurrent.atomic.AtomicBoolean;
/art/test/125-gc-and-classloading/src/
DMain.java17 import java.util.concurrent.CountDownLatch;
/art/test/083-compiler-regressions/src/
DMain.java17 import java.util.concurrent.*;
18 import java.util.concurrent.atomic.AtomicLong;